The Town of Renfrew is getting ready for Canada Day.
The fun starts Friday, July 1st at 9:00am at Ma-te-Way Park and will continue until 1:00pm.
If the weather permits, there will be inflatable games outdoors, the splash pad will be open and the Renfrew Fire Fighters will be onsite with the firetruck.
You can challenge someone to remote control car races or a game in the giant games area or participate in one of the challenges to win prizes.
The NHA/NHL Birthplace Museum located in the lobby will also be open.
The fireworks show will be held at dusk at Haramis Park, near the Renfrew Visitor Information Centre on the corner of Mask Road and O’Brien Road.
